Industry Developments - The National Development and Reform Commission and three other departments announced a plan to promote the construction of high-power charging facilities, aiming for over 100,000 units by the end of 2027, with a focus on open access for self-built networks by electric vehicle companies [2] - China has officially released the international standard ISO 34505:2025 for autonomous vehicle testing scenarios, which includes evaluation processes and testing methods for autonomous driving systems [4] - A new mandatory national standard for passenger car braking systems will take effect on January 1, 2026, introducing requirements for electric transmission braking systems and single-pedal braking [5] Company News - Honda has suspended the development of a large electric SUV due to anticipated declines in electric vehicle demand in the U.S. market [6] - Audi has decided to pause its price increase plans in the U.S. market after experiencing a 19% year-on-year decline in sales for the second quarter, marking the sixth consecutive quarter of sales decline [7] - LG Energy Solution expects a 152% year-on-year increase in operating profit for the second quarter, despite a 9.7% decrease in revenue [8][9] - Nissan is considering issuing bonds worth approximately $4 billion, with plans for five, seven, and ten-year dollar bonds [10] - Chery Automobile has restructured its organization, establishing a domestic business group led by Li Xueyong [11] - NIO and JAC's joint venture company has been dissolved, with a registration capital of 510 million RMB [12] - Zhongtong Bus reported a 2.66% year-on-year decrease in sales for June, with 1,026 units sold [13] - Byton's associated company has been listed for operational abnormalities due to failure to disclose annual reports on time [14] - Huatai Automobile Group has been executed for over 500 million RMB, with multiple legal issues reported [15] - Sichuan Yema Automobile has undergone significant executive changes, with a new legal representative appointed [16]

Group 1: Fair Market Competition - The key theme for the automotive industry in early 2025 is establishing fair market competition, with significant emphasis on combating "involution" [3]. - The National People's Congress highlighted the dangers of "involution" competition and called for regulatory measures, leading to the Ministry of Industry and Information Technology's commitment to address this issue [3][4]. - Despite regulatory efforts, a new wave of price wars emerged in May, with companies offering substantial discounts, leading to increased market anxiety and reduced profit margins [3][4]. Group 2: Supply Chain Relationship Restructuring - The government has introduced measures to address overdue payments to businesses, which is crucial for improving the business environment in the automotive sector [8]. - The revised "Regulations on the Payment of Funds to Small and Medium-sized Enterprises" mandates payment within 30 to 60 days, with penalties for delays, significantly impacting the cash flow of parts suppliers [9]. - Major automotive companies have committed to reducing payment terms to 60 days, enhancing trust and loyalty among dealers [9]. Group 3: Adjustments in Promotional Strategies - The automotive industry has faced scrutiny over exaggerated claims regarding smart driving technologies, prompting regulatory actions to curb misleading advertising [12]. - The Ministry of Industry and Information Technology has banned the use of terms like "autonomous driving" and "zero takeover," leading companies to adopt more accurate and responsible marketing strategies [12][13]. - Companies are now focusing on consumer education regarding smart driving technology, emphasizing safety and realistic usage scenarios [13]. Group 4: Strengthening Product Quality Control - The automotive industry has intensified product quality control measures, with the Ministry of Industry and Information Technology launching inspections to ensure compliance with safety standards [16]. - New regulations require manufacturers to take responsibility for product quality throughout the production and after-sales processes, particularly in the rapidly evolving electric vehicle sector [17]. - Many automotive companies are investing in quality management systems and technologies to achieve "zero defects" in production [18][19].
